Russians strike Kharkiv suburbs – humanitarian centre hit

Friday, 13 May 2022, 09:34

SVITLANA KIZILOVA 

On the night of 13 May, Russian invaders launched a missile attack on the Dergachivskyi House of Culture, where humanitarian aid was being stored and distributed to civilians.

Source: Dergachivskyi City Council on Facebook

Quote: "Dear residents, Unfortunately, last night (during the night of 12-13 May - Ukrainska Pravda), the invaders completed their work and destroyed the Dergachivskyi House of Culture, and at the same time our humanitarian centre, with a missile strike.

In this regard, there will be no distribution of humanitarian aid today. We are resolving logistics issues and will definitely inform you about further actions."

 

Reminder:

On the evening of 12 May, a Russian shell hit a hangar building in the village of Shebelynka, Kharkiv Oblast. 3 people were killed and 5 were injured.

The First Deputy Minister of internal affairs of Ukraine, Ievhen Ienin, said that the Russian military shot civilians from a tank in Kharkiv Oblast.
